Transaction d454e90917f88646a95d56cefa21351937569d7bbf4e2a1d8d7a284439f32cc4

1 Input
2 Outputs
  • d454e90917f88646a95d56cefa21351937569d7bbf4e2a1d8d7a284439f32cc4:0
  • value  57000
    address  113UFg3YLkG5QYhQAbFHMp3agmmTvU4FNY
  • d454e90917f88646a95d56cefa21351937569d7bbf4e2a1d8d7a284439f32cc4:1
  • value  4360174
    address  33D5H3ucGvUMPphFgCjtDPwfUEiPTG6Vby